[tests] remove redundant 1.2 certification tests and CI job (#12883)
This commit removes the following legacy 1.2 certification test scripts: - tests/scripts/thread-cert/v1_2_router_5_1_1.py - tests/scripts/thread-cert/v1_2_test_parent_selection.py It also removes the 'packet-verification-1-1-on-1-4' job from the Simulation 1.4 workflow as it is no longer required.

# Topology
|
||||
# (lq:2) (pp:1)
|
||||
# REED_1_2 ----- ROUTER_1_2
|
||||
# | \ / | \
|
||||
# | \/ REED_1_1 \
|
||||
# (lq:2) | / \ / `router` \
|
||||
# | (lq:2) \ \
|
||||
# | / / \ \
|
||||
# LEADER_1_2 --- ROUTER_1_1 -- MED_1_2
|
||||
# \ |
|
||||
# \ |
|
||||
# \ |
|
||||
# MED_1_1
|
||||
#
|
||||
# 1) Bring up LEADER_1_2 and ROUTER_1_1,
|
||||
# 2) Config link quality (LEADER_1_2->REED_1_2) as 2, bring up REED_1_2 which would attach to ROUTER_1_1
|
||||
# due to higher two-way link quality,
|
||||
# 3) Config link quality(LEADER_1_2->ROUTER_1_2) and link quality(REED_1_2->ROUTER_1_2) as 2, bring up
|
||||
# ROUTER_1_2 which would attach to LEADER_1_2 due to active router is preferred,
|
||||
# 4) Config parent priority as 1 on ROUTER_1_2, bring up REED_1_1 which would attach to ROUTER_1_2 due to
|
||||
# higher parent priority,
|
||||
# 5) Upgrade REED_1_1 to `router` role, bring up MED_1_1 which would attach to LEADER_1_2 which has higher
|
||||
# link quality of 3,
|
||||
# 6) Config parent priority as 1 on ROUTER_1_1, bring up MED_1_2 which would attach to ROUTER_1_2 due to
|
||||
# higher version
|
||||
#
